Zen Garden Spritz

A Matcha Mocktail That Actually Makes Sense

Matcha doesn't need alcohol to be interesting. The earthy, almost vegetal quality of good ceremonial grade powder already has more complexity than most spirits, and when you balance it with bright citrus and a whisper of umami from white miso, you get something that drinks like a proper cocktail. The Zen Garden Spritz starts with that grassy matcha base, then hits you with the tart punch of lemon and the floral, grapefruit-like notes of yuzu. Maple syrup rounds everything out without making it sweet, while the miso adds this savory depth that keeps your palate engaged. Coconut water brings body and subtle sweetness, and the tonic gives it that essential spritz. It's energizing without being jittery, refreshing without being one-note. Make this for a mid-afternoon reset when you need clarity, or serve it at brunch when you want something more thoughtful than orange juice. The matcha gives you gentle caffeine, the citrus wakes you up, and that miso keeps things interesting sip after sip. Give it a shake.

Ingredients

  • 1 tspceremonial matcha powder
  • 1 ozfresh lemon juice
  • 0.5 ozyuzu juice
  • 0.25 ozmaple syrup
  • 1 barspoonwhite miso paste
  • 2 ozcoconut water
  • 2 ozpremium tonic water

Method

  1. 1.In a small bowl, whisk matcha powder with 1 oz warm (not hot) water until smooth and frothy
  2. 2.In a shaker, combine the prepared matcha, lemon juice, yuzu juice, maple syrup, miso paste, and coconut water
  3. 3.Add ice and shake vigorously for 15 seconds until well-chilled and frothy
  4. 4.Fine-strain into a chilled highball glass filled with fresh ice
  5. 5.Top with tonic water and stir gently once
Garnishlemon wheel and edible flower

Note: This mindful mocktail balances earthy matcha with bright citrus and umami depth from white miso. The coconut water provides natural electrolytes while tonic adds effervescence. A contemplative drink that's both energizing and calming.
